Foreign Affairs Committee to discuss review of White Paper on Irish Aid with Minister Joe Costello

17 Apr 2012, 12:04

Minister of State at the Department of Foreign Affairs and Trade, Joe Costello, TD will attend the meeting of the Oireachtas Committee on Foreign Affairs and Trade tomorrow, Wednesday 18th April for the review of the White Paper on Irish Aid.

Committee Chairman, Pat Breen TD said: “A review of the White Paper on Irish Aid was announced in June 2011, following a commitment set down in the Programme for Government. The review is looking at the progress made by Irish Aid and the changing national and international context. It will help to shape policy direction for the coming years.

The Committee is delighted to have a role in contributing to this review. Tomorrow we will meet with Minister of State Costello to discuss the Government’s priorities for Ireland’s role in international co-operation, including aid policy.”

The meeting with Minister Costello will start in Committee Room 1 at 2.30pm on Wednesday, 18th April.
